.menu {position:relative; width:797px; font-size:90%; margin:0 0 0 0; padding:0 1px 0 184px; z-index:100; background:#00015B url(/images/menu/navNL.jpg) repeat-x; border:0px solid #000;}

.menu ul li a, .menu ul li a:visited {display:block; width:150px; height:27px; line-height:28px; font-weight:bold; font-style:italic; text-decoration:none; text-align:center; color:#F7F4FF; background:#fff url(/images/menu/navLRed.jpg) repeat-x; overflow:hidden; border-left:1px solid #eee; border-right:1px solid #000;}
.menu ul {padding:0; margin:0; list-style-type:none;}
.menu ul li {float:left; position:relative;}
.menu ul li ul {display:none;}

.menu ul li:hover a {color:#fff; line-height:20px;}
.menu ul li:hover ul {display:block; position:absolute; top:27px; left:0; width:151px;}
.menu ul li:hover ul li a.hide {background:#00015B; color:#ff0;}
.menu ul li:hover ul li:hover a.hide {background:#00015B url(/images/menu/sub_grad_2.gif); color:#ff0;}
.menu ul li:hover ul li ul {display:none;}
.menu ul li:hover ul li a {display:block; height:17px; background:#00015B url(/images/menu/sub_grad.gif); color:#fff; line-height:18px; font-size:85%; font-weight:normal; font-style:normal; text-align:left; padding:0 5px; width:140px;}
.menu ul li:hover ul li a:hover {background:#00015B url(/images/menu/sub_grad_2.gif); color:#ff0; font-weight:normal;}
.menu ul li:hover ul li:hover ul {display:block; position:absolute; left:152px; top:0;}
.menu ul li:hover ul li:hover ul.left {left:-151px;}